Inverter overload protection prevents the inverter from delivering more power than its rated capacity. Power surges and voltage spikes are sudden increases in voltage that can damage electrical equipment, including inverters. These spikes often result from. . An inverter is a device that converts direct current (DC) into alternating current (AC). Inverters are commonly used in renewable energy systems, such as solar panels and wind turbines, to convert the DC power generated by these sources into AC power that can be used in homes and businesses. .
